Bug 393282 - Changing inactive colour effects switches to disabled colour effects
Summary: Changing inactive colour effects switches to disabled colour effects
Status: RESOLVED FIXED
Alias: None
Product: systemsettings
Classification: Applications
Component: kcm_colors (show other bugs)
Version: unspecified
Platform: Other Linux
: NOR normal
Target Milestone: ---
Assignee: Matthew Woehlke
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2018-04-19 08:08 UTC by skaumo
Modified: 2019-03-08 09:39 UTC (History)
6 users (show)

See Also:
Latest Commit:
Version Fixed In: 5.15.3
Sentry Crash Report: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description skaumo 2018-04-19 08:08:08 UTC
Changes to inactive colours cause disabled colours settings to appear.

1 Open System settings -> Colours
2 Choose a colour scheme, press "Edit Scheme"
3 On the "Options" tab tick "Apply inactive window colour effects"
4 The "Inactive" tab appears
5 Switch to the "Inactive" tab and try to move the slider controls

Result: The "Disabled" tab is activated

Expected: Slider controls to reflect the desired changes.

This makes it impossible to change inactive window colours.
Comment 1 Patrick Silva 2018-04-22 19:29:32 UTC
Reproducible on Arch Linux, plasma 5.12.4.
Comment 2 Michael D 2019-02-07 10:38:41 UTC
Reproducible also on Manjaro, Plasma 5.14.5.
Comment 3 JanKusanagi 2019-03-06 18:41:22 UTC
Still happening in Mageia, with Plasma 5.15.1, but AFAIK someone's looking into it, and they've already found the cause \o/
Comment 4 Kai Uwe Broulik 2019-03-08 09:39:22 UTC
Git commit 45f10322b8f33b7f7a38e3a1cafdbbc030a484c4 by Kai Uwe Broulik.
Committed on 08/03/2019 at 09:37.
Pushed by broulik into branch 'Plasma/5.15'.

[kcolorschemeditor] Don't re-add existing tab

This keeps it from unexpectedly changing tabs as you change any values.
FIXED-IN: 5.15.3

Differential Revision: https://phabricator.kde.org/D19572

M  +7    -7    kcms/colors/scmeditordialog.cpp

https://commits.kde.org/plasma-desktop/45f10322b8f33b7f7a38e3a1cafdbbc030a484c4